Project Manager - Health - 6 months (£41,000 to £52,275pa pro-rata)


Are you an experience project manager with knowledge of health sciences, or have a strong background working on health projects? We are currently seeking an established project manager for a well-respected health membership; this is a 6 month maternity coverto start in mid-January 2023.


This is a hybrid working role, with a 40:60 working arrangement with the role based at the London office in Holborn for a minimum of two days a week and three days remote working.


For this role you will have senior level project management experience delivering successful multiple and high-level projects ideally with health sciences background or a connection to the health sector to understand the complexities of the sector.


Working closely with a core group of senior clinicians, you will lead the development of the programme You will work closely with communication colleagues to identify opportunities to ensure that clinicians are kept up to date with developments.

You willwork alongside policy colleagues to help identify and influence ethical and governance issues.

You will also develop specific projects to ensure that members are equipped and prepared to adopt genomics services into practice.


You will be used to working autonomously, have strong problem-solving skills, able to work across a range of teams and disciplines, experienced in preparing and presenting proposals to a range of stakeholders with different levels of understanding and knowledge.

You will be accustomed to discussing and presenting complex issues around health specificaly geonomics.

Salary within a range of £41,000 to £52,275 depending on skills, knowledge and experience.


Personal Specification:

  • Proven experience of producing high quality written reports, documentation and promotional information suitable for a range of audiences
  • Ability to manage competing demands and conflicts whilst maintaining productive working relationships with stakeholders
  • Excellent communication skills both verbal and written and ability to influence and persuade a range of stakeholders with different levels of understanding and knowledge about complex issues
  • Demonstrable programme management and skills, capable of working autonomously and taking personal responsibility for own projects
  • Ability to deliver multiple objectives within short time frames to high standards and to meet multiple deadlines
